Festival return is hailed a success! LAST weekend’s Waterloo Festival has been hailed as a ‘complete success’ by thrilled organisers, as locals enjoyed one of the first big community events held in south Sefton since the pandemic. Hundreds of people descended on Crosby Coastal Park between Friday, July 30 to Sunday, August 1 to enjoy theme park rides, live music, entertainment and food/drink stalls. Despite the weather taking a dip after the recent heatwave, it didn’t dampen the atmosphere with many people attending their first local festival in well over a year. ‘WE’LL CARRY ON FIGHT TO SAVE RIMROSE VALLEY’ Campaigners will try to overturn High Court ruling Report by Tom Martin

A previous protest held in Rimrose Valley in 2018 when people formed a huge line of solidarity against Highways England

CAMPAIGNERS who are trying to stop a road being constructed through Rimrose Valley Country Park have vowed to continue their fight... despite a failed court challenge to the project. Save Rimrose Valley will hold a further protest on Friday, August 20, which will include guest speakers and a march against plans by Highways England to build a new road through the heart of the south Sefton park. It comes after the ‘disappointing’ outcome of a High Court case when Transport Action Network (TAN) asked for a judicial review into the government’s £27.4billion Road Investment Strategy (RIS2) claiming it broke environmental laws.

The RIS2 is a series of multi-million pound road projects to be built by 2025. It includes the Rimrose Valley road, known formally as the Port of Liverpool Access scheme. After two days, a High Court judge ruled in favour of the government and the RIS2. Stuart Bennett from ‘Save Rimrose Valley ’ had been hoping for a better outcome, but told the Champion that the campaigners are still trying to force Highways England into a Uturn. He said: “We’re obviously disappointed with the High Court’s ruling as this could have had a significant bearing on Highways England’s Port of Liverpool Access road project here in Sefton.
